Our child care philosophy is rooted in the belief that young children learn best through play, exploration, and meaningful relationships. We are committed to creating a nurturing and inclusive environment that supports each child’s holistic development, in alignment with the principles of British Columbia’s Early Learning Framework.
Play-Based Learning
We recognize play as a vital component of early childhood development. Through play, children actively explore their environment, express creativity, and develop essential cognitive, physical, emotional, and social skills. Our commitment to play-based learning ensures that each child learns in a way that is engaging, meaningful, and developmentally appropriate.
Individualized Development
We recognize that every child is unique. Our approach is thoughtfully tailored to support each child’s individual needs, strengths, and interests—fostering their growth in a nurturing and supportive environment.
Inclusive Environment
We strive to create a welcoming space where every child feels valued and included. Our practices promote diversity, equity, and a sense of belonging for all children and families.
Family Engagement
We believe in building strong, respectful partnerships with families. Through open communication and collaboration, we work together to support each child’s well-being, learning, and development.
Our philosophy is inspired by educational approaches such as Reggio Emilia, which emphasize child-led exploration, collaboration, and the powerful role of the environment in learning. By viewing children as capable and curious individuals, we create rich, engaging spaces that support inquiry, creativity, and meaningful connections.

We offer a range of programs tailored to the needs of children at different developmental stages.
Our “Study Hall” style offers a variety of enriching activities designed to support early development in a calm and engaging environment. These include Storytime and Baby Sign Language, Music, Movement, and Tummy Time, Gentle Circle Time for toddlers, Fine and Gross Motor Play, and early routines that help build independence. Each activity is thoughtfully planned to nurture children's growth and foster a love for learning from the very beginning.
